Zoom! © Whitening

For those looking for teeth whitening in Plano, Zoom whitening is a quick and affordable option. The process has been shown to whiten teeth up to eight shades in one session. The whitening session takes a little under an hour and is virtually pain and discomfort free. The cosmetic dentist will take the special whitening gel and apply it to your teeth. He will then use a specially formulated light to activate the gel, which will penetrate your teeth’s enamel, removing discoloration and stains. This will restore your teeth to their natural brilliance, giving you a new, refreshing appearance.

Nite White© Whitening

Nite White is one of the most popular options for teeth whitening in Plano. This procedure works by bleaching and whitening your teeth as you sleep. As it is specially formulated for your individual teeth and gums, it is safer than over-the-counter whitening and is more effective. Nite White contains nutrients that will strengthen your tooth’s enamel and protect against cavities and decay.

Day White© Whitening

Day White is another alternative for clients looking for Plano teeth whitening. Patients with sensitive teeth and gums who are uncomfortable with extended wear use Day White. The Day White system requires only 30-minute sessions, twice daily. Your Plano teeth whitening dentist will provide you with customized trays to take home. Day White has been known to whiten teeth up to six shades lighter in just a matter of days.

Choosing the Right Cosmetic Dentist

Choosing the right cosmetic dentist for your Plano teeth whitening procedure is an important step in the tooth whitening process. Rely on your primary dentist for referrals when possible.

When interviewing potential cosmetic dentists for your tooth whitening procedure, it is important to find out how long the cosmetic dentist has been performing the procedure. Ask how often the dentist performs tooth whitening. If possible, ask to speak with current and former clients who have also had the procedure. Look at before and after pictures to determine if the results meet your expectations.

Tooth whitening is a virtually painless procedure. However, many people experience anxiety when visiting a dentist, and this is perfectly normal. Ask if your dentist offers any comfort measures when performing the cosmetic procedures such as spa chairs, headphones, music or sedation. If not, ask if it is okay to bring your own portable music player to relax you during the procedure.

Teeth Whitening Basics

Plano teeth whitening means cleaning, bleaching, or both. Teeth cleaning whitens teeth by removing surface stains. Bleaching means lifting the natural color off of teeth. If your teeth are naturally white, regular care and professional cleanings may be all that's needed to keep them sparkling. For darker colored teeth, bleaching may be added to lift the natural color and make teeth whiter than nature intended.

Cleaning causes teeth whitening by the removal of superficial stains on the surface of each tooth. The stains can develop from dark-colored foods and drinks, or from smoking. Stains can be removed by regular brushing, flossing, and dental hygienist cleanings.

According to the FDA, the term "bleaching" can only be used when teeth whitening involves the use of hydrogen peroxide or carbamide peroxide, both of which are bleaching agents.

Stubborn food, beverage, and cigarette stains that can't be removed with routine dental care can often be removed with the addition of bleaching, especially when treated early, before the stains penetrate into the dentin.

Bleaching is the only effective teeth whitening treatment if the teeth have intrinsic stains from tetracycline, excessive fluoride, aging, or trauma. The degree and length of bleaching necessary to attain the desired degree of whiteness depends on the depth of the staining.

For severe stains, in-office bleaching treatments with a 9-40% hydrogen peroxide solution can be very effective. For less severe staining, at-home carbamide peroxide treatments can be used under a dentist's supervision. Carbamide peroxide breaks down into the equivalent of a 5% hydrogen peroxide solution that can be used long-term until the desired degree of teeth whitening in Plano is achieved.
